Description
Discover the first Roman city founded in Spain! Just a 15-minute bus ride from Seville, go explore the archaeological site of Italica!
Catch a bus to the Italica archaeological site.
Stroll through the old streets and discover ruins of Roman houses. Marvel at the impressive 25,000-seat amphitheatre, the third biggest arena in the Roman empire.
After visiting the entire archaeological site, enjoy an open-top bus tour of Seville. Marvel at the breathtaking views to Triana bridge, Betis street, Maestranza arena and Torre del Oro.
